Lines Matching refs:rowoffsets_gpu

984 …if (!hipsparsestruct->rowoffsets_gpu) hipsparsestruct->rowoffsets_gpu = new THRUSTINTARRAY32(A->rm…  in MatSeqAIJHIPSPARSEFormExplicitTranspose()
985 hipsparsestruct->rowoffsets_gpu->assign(a->i, a->i + A->rmap->n + 1); in MatSeqAIJHIPSPARSEFormExplicitTranspose()
1048 …if (!hipsparsestruct->rowoffsets_gpu) { /* this may be absent when we did not construct the transp… in MatSeqAIJHIPSPARSEFormExplicitTranspose()
1049 hipsparsestruct->rowoffsets_gpu = new THRUSTINTARRAY32(A->rmap->n + 1); in MatSeqAIJHIPSPARSEFormExplicitTranspose()
1050 hipsparsestruct->rowoffsets_gpu->assign(a->i, a->i + A->rmap->n + 1); in MatSeqAIJHIPSPARSEFormExplicitTranspose()
1062 …ap->n, matrix->num_entries, csr2csc_a.data().get(), hipsparsestruct->rowoffsets_gpu->data().get(),… in MatSeqAIJHIPSPARSEFormExplicitTranspose()
2039 delete hipsparsestruct->rowoffsets_gpu; in MatSeqAIJHIPSPARSECopyToGPU()
2041 hipsparsestruct->rowoffsets_gpu = NULL; in MatSeqAIJHIPSPARSECopyToGPU()
2670 if (!Bcusp->rowoffsets_gpu) { in MatProductSymbolic_SeqAIJHIPSPARSE_SeqAIJHIPSPARSE()
2671 Bcusp->rowoffsets_gpu = new THRUSTINTARRAY32(B->rmap->n + 1); in MatProductSymbolic_SeqAIJHIPSPARSE_SeqAIJHIPSPARSE()
2672 Bcusp->rowoffsets_gpu->assign(b->i, b->i + B->rmap->n + 1); in MatProductSymbolic_SeqAIJHIPSPARSE_SeqAIJHIPSPARSE()
2675 Bcsr->row_offsets = Bcusp->rowoffsets_gpu; in MatProductSymbolic_SeqAIJHIPSPARSE_SeqAIJHIPSPARSE()
3561 delete cusp->rowoffsets_gpu; in MatSeqAIJHIPSPARSE_Destroy()
3857 if (!cusp->rowoffsets_gpu) { in MatSeqAIJHIPSPARSEGetIJ()
3858 cusp->rowoffsets_gpu = new THRUSTINTARRAY32(A->rmap->n + 1); in MatSeqAIJHIPSPARSEGetIJ()
3859 cusp->rowoffsets_gpu->assign(a->i, a->i + A->rmap->n + 1); in MatSeqAIJHIPSPARSEGetIJ()
3862 *i = cusp->rowoffsets_gpu->data().get(); in MatSeqAIJHIPSPARSEGetIJ()
4163 if (!Acusp->rowoffsets_gpu) { in MatSeqAIJHIPSPARSEMergeMats()
4164 Acusp->rowoffsets_gpu = new THRUSTINTARRAY32(A->rmap->n + 1); in MatSeqAIJHIPSPARSEMergeMats()
4165 Acusp->rowoffsets_gpu->assign(a->i, a->i + A->rmap->n + 1); in MatSeqAIJHIPSPARSEMergeMats()
4168 Aroff = Acusp->rowoffsets_gpu; in MatSeqAIJHIPSPARSEMergeMats()
4171 if (!Bcusp->rowoffsets_gpu) { in MatSeqAIJHIPSPARSEMergeMats()
4172 Bcusp->rowoffsets_gpu = new THRUSTINTARRAY32(B->rmap->n + 1); in MatSeqAIJHIPSPARSEMergeMats()
4173 Bcusp->rowoffsets_gpu->assign(b->i, b->i + B->rmap->n + 1); in MatSeqAIJHIPSPARSEMergeMats()
4176 Broff = Bcusp->rowoffsets_gpu; in MatSeqAIJHIPSPARSEMergeMats()
4224 Ccusp->rowoffsets_gpu = NULL; in MatSeqAIJHIPSPARSEMergeMats()